I’ve noticed many people are having problems with EeePC WPA. The first is simple fix that will hopefully get into the next version of the Xandros-based OS for those that have spaces and other characters in their wpa passkey (psk):
On line 50 of /usb/sbin/xandros-wpa-config add double quotes around:
PSKOUT=`/usr/sbin/wpa_passphrase "$ESSID" $WPA_KEY`
becomes:
PSKOUT=`/usr/sbin/wpa_passphrase "$ESSID" "$WPA_KEY"`
